what do these mods add?
New dimensional mods. 

Things like Atum and Twilight forest will allow you to explore new dimensions. fight bosses and create new items and weaponry. so now you won't have the same 2 dimensions you are sick of. 
alongside that the Endergetic Expansion adds flavour to the end and adds more things to do after you defeat the enderdragon. its no longer just a get in, get out dimension. 
Plants vs Zombies mod. 
think of this mod as a "side quest" of sorts. something you can do to get items, house defences or just to pass the time. start the quest off with summoning crazy Dave with a taco. then give him 5 seed packets (crafted via 8 seeds surrounding on piece of paper) and he'll open up his shop. you can buy certain PvZ mod items and he also gives certain quests which will need you to gather specific items from across your world. 
All the Dungeon mods.
the 3 dungeon mods in this modpack can and will serve as little fights for you to get some good loot or xp. either in a tall house or a giant arena. these mods just adds more dungeons to fight in. 
Tinkers Construct 
Tinkers construct allows you to build incredible things to help you on your way in your world. a giant smeltery to create new weapons. or if you really want to. a giant Biscuit factory 
Along side these mods there are many, MANY other smaller mods (see list) that add changes of life that can help you such as the mini map where you can set waypoints to find your way around or the backpack mod which can let you keep important items even when you die, compact ores which allows you to alot more ore in your mining sessions using new ore blocks , the Iron chest mod where you can make better chests which are even better then double chests and the neat mod where you can see mob health and know when you are about to defeat a mob.
